Section 15-4.4. Declaration of critical water deficiency. <br /> Upon declaration of a critical water deficiency by the governor,the public water supplier shall <br /> immediately post notice of the emergency declaration at the usual meeting place of the city <br /> council, or the official city bulletin board. The city shall provide notification to the public as <br /> quickly as possible or through established water supply plans, emergency response plans, or <br /> procedures. <br /> Section 15-4.5. Mandatory emergency water conservation measures. <br /> Upon declaration of a water emergency and notification to the public,the following mandatory <br /> restrictions upon nonessential water use shall be enforced: <br /> 1. Outdoor irrigation of yards, gardens, golf courses, parklands, and other non-agricultural <br /> land, except for those areas irrigated with reclaimed water, is prohibited. <br /> 2. Washing or spraying of sidewalks, driveways,parking areas,tennis courts,patios, or <br /> other paved areas with water from any pressurized source,including garden hoses, except <br /> to alleviate immediate health or safety hazards, is prohibited. <br /> 3. The outdoor use of any water-based play apparatus connected to a pressurized source is <br /> prohibited. <br /> 4. Restaurants and other food service establishments are prohibited from serving water to <br /> their customers,unless water is specifically requested by the customer. <br /> 5. Operation of outdoor misting systems used to cool public areas is prohibited. <br /> 6. The filling of swimming pools, fountains, spas, or other exterior water features is <br /> prohibited. <br /> 7. The washing of automobiles,trucks,trailers, and other types of mobile equipment is <br /> prohibited, except at facilities equipped with wash water recirculation systems, and for <br /> vehicles requiring frequent washing to protect public health, safety, and welfare. <br /> Section 15-4.6. Variances. <br /> The City Clerk or their designee, is authorized to grant variances to this ordinance where strict <br /> application of its provisions would result in serious hardship to a customer. A variance may be <br /> granted only for reasons involving health or safety. An applicant may appeal the denial of a <br /> variance within five(5) days of the decision by submitted a written appeal to the City Clerk. The <br /> City Council shall hear the appeal at the next City Council meeting. The decision of the City <br /> Council is final. <br /> Section 15-4.7. Violation. <br /> 1. Violations shall be determined and cited by the City Clerk or his/her designee. A violator <br /> may appeal the citation within five(5)days of its issuance by submitting a written appeal <br /> to the City. The City Council shall hear the appeal at the next City Council meeting. The <br /> decision of the City Council is final. Violators may be granted an administrative waiver <br /> if evidence is provided that equipment failure was the cause of the violation. A letter <br /> from a qualified vendor or equipment invoice will be required to show proof of <br /> equipment failure. <br />
